Short movie description
This is what you need to think about when starting to look at the picture “Remove from Friends”. The description of the film can be laid out in just a few lines.
The tape begins with a video in which the suicide of an ordinary schoolgirl Laura Barnes is captured. Blair looks at him, remembering that everything happened exactly a year ago. But the memories are interrupted by the persistent call of a friend of the main character. All experiences at the moment are forgotten, and now the audience is watching the love skirmish of schoolchildren. Mitch and Blair’s dialogue ends when their friends log in to Skype.
Next up is the usual teen chatter. Everything would be fine if it were not for the presence of an unidentified subject at the conference call under the nickname Billie227. Attempts to remove the intruder or to establish his identity do not yield results.
The only clue is the connection with Laura Barnes, who died last year, from whose account strange messages begin to arrive. Blair is forced to take extreme measures and click the "Remove from friends" button. The description of the film shows that this move only angered the ghost, and his further actions began to be more radical.

Movie features
This is the basis for the idea of the creators of the film, the producer of which was the notorious Timur Bekmambetov, and the debutant Levan Gabriadze became the director.
All the action of the film takes place on popular social networks and Skype. Even small walks of characters through their rooms are transmitted through video communication. Actually, this is perhaps the most important feature of the movie. “Remove from friends” (audience reviews emphasize this) is a picture from which it is impossible to look away until the very end. After all, you can skip the word written in the chat, or the phrase sent in the message.
Even the actors of the film “Remove from Friends” are sometimes not as important as the correspondence taking place on the desktop of the main character. Only she, and not the dialogues of the heroes, makes it possible to guess what really happens.
Emotion Transmission Method
The film is almost completely lacking musical accompaniment. All correspondence is either in complete silence, or under barely audible remarks of the heroes. It would seem that in such circumstances it is impossible to convey the feelings and emotions of the characters. However, it is enough to follow the cursor throwing or letters on the screen that appear or disappear, formulating a more appropriate phrase, and then without additional words it becomes clear what Blair is experiencing and thinking about at that moment.
Such a unique method of conveying emotions led to the fact that the actors of the film “Remove from Friends” could not even partially reveal the characters of their characters. Yes, this was not required. Indeed, in front of the audience the most ordinary people, pleasantly smiling at the screen, but hiding unpleasant secrets outside it.

Found Footage format
The film is set in such a way that there are no special effects at all, but on the screen open windows of social networks flash, and the mouse masterfully performs dozens of operations simultaneously.
The picture took a minimum of time, much more was spent on editing frames. Actually, this is clearly visible on a more than modest budget, two-thirds of which went to advertising a future masterpiece.
